Skip to main content

Search hotels in Richmond

Enter your dates to see the latest prices and deals for Richmond hotels

Richmond – 2 hotels and places to stay

Filter by:

Star rating
Review score

Mulberry Lane

Richmond

Boasting pool views, Mulberry Lane features accommodation with an outdoor swimming pool, a garden and a bar, around 33 km from Sabie River.

G
Goreraza
From
South Africa
The staff was very friendly,the place was clean, beautiful place indeed
Scored out of 10, guest rating 6.9
Pleasant - What previous guests thought, 91 reviews
Price from
US$63.26
1 night, 2 adults

Hippo Hollow Country Estate

Hazyview (Near Richmond)

Hippo Hollow Country Estate offers elegant rooms on the edge of the Sabie River in Hazyview, 20 minutes’ drive from the Kruger National Park.

A
Adi
From
France
Awesome to see elephants and hippos when having your breakfast or dine It was like 3 days in paradise... We felt amazing, the rooms are perfect, the staff is very profesionial and kind, everyone wants to make you feel perfect
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,743 reviews
Price from
US$218.76
1 night, 2 adults

Sabi River Sun Resort

Hazyview (Near Richmond)

Sabi River Sun Resort has an outdoor swimming pool, garden, a shared lounge and terrace in Hazyview. Featuring a bar, the 4-star hotel has air-conditioned rooms with free WiFi.

K
Kenneth
From
Australia
Great staff, really good picnic breakfasts & excellent dinner & drinks which we paid for.
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 750 reviews
Price from
US$227.42
1 night, 2 adults

ANEW Resort Hazyview Kruger Park

Hazyview (Near Richmond)

A little Eden of tranquil pools, deeply shaded glades and quiet flower gardens, this luxury estate hotel is situated in the beautiful Mpumalanga Region.

D
Dmitriy
From
Russia
It's underestimated place to having rest and relaxing, enjoy forest and birds. Not far from gate to Kruger park. Room spacious and convenient with own terrace, all was clear. Kettle for coffe/tea. Pool and territory with forrest. Resort was built as a little village with small streets between lodges and apartments. All keeps in working and clearness. Near the Hazyview city with all needed - shop center, lots of fruits. Special thanks to staff - welcoming and supportive, helped us organise game drive and collect breakfast, gave us apartments with a nice garden view! Wish to come back and stay for a long time.
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 140 reviews
Price from
US$144.42
1 night, 2 adults

Linvale Country Lodge

Hazyview (Near Richmond)

Set in Hazyview, Linvale Country Lodge offers accommodation with a year-round outdoor pool, free WiFi, a garden and a shared lounge.

N
Nadine
From
Singapore
Beautiful accommodation with such a charm and lovely caretakers who go the extra mile to help you. The breakfast was delicious.
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 179 reviews
Price from
US$114.65
1 night, 2 adults

The Zarafa

Hazyview (Near Richmond)

With mountain views, The Zarafa is situated in Hazyview and has a restaurant, room service, bar, garden, year-round outdoor pool and terrace.

r
rizkalla
From
Egypt
Beautiful heavenly place. Food, comfort, cleanliness, assistance, friendly, just name it, and you will find it. An exceptional place
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 280 reviews
Price from
US$421.76
1 night, 2 adults

Idle & Wild Chalet

Hazyview (Near Richmond)

Located in Hazyview and only 7.5 km from Kruger Park Lodge Golf Club, Idle & Wild Chalet provides accommodation with mountain views, free WiFi and free private parking.

M
Maria
From
Spain
What a beautiful property. Very large tropical gardens. We did not want to leave. Super spacious two bedroom cottage which was more like a house. So big. Parking at accommodation. Fabulous breakfast at the main house terrace. Super friendly service. They have an adventure centre on the premises. Fun activities.
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 220 reviews
Price from
US$92.42
1 night, 2 adults

Bambuu Lakeside Lodge

Hazyview (Near Richmond)

Offering free WiFi and a year-round outdoor pool, Bambuu Lakeside Lodge is located within 17 km of the town of Hazyview. This lodge is overlooks a private lake and indigenous forest.

W
Wioleta
From
Poland
Great place to stay, fantastic location, nice, clean, well equipped rooms with beautiful view. Thank you Manie for being such a great host!
Scored out of 10, guest rating 9.3
Superb - What previous guests thought, 483 reviews
Price from
US$235
1 night, 2 adults

Timamoon Lodge

Hazyview (Near Richmond)

Perched high up in the forestry hills, Timamoon Lodge is located in Hazyview, just 800 metres from the R40. The lodge offers an outdoor pool, restaurant and terrace.

I
IRENE
From
Switzerland
Everything is absolutely amazing: room, location, friendly staff. One of the most romantic places to stay.
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 164 reviews
Price from
US$411.79
1 night, 2 adults

Tanamera Lodge

Hazyview (Near Richmond)

Situated along the slopes of Sabie River Valley, Tanamera Lodge offers panoramic views of the lowveld and indigenous bush. It features a bar, library and chalets with a private deck and plunge pool.

F
Fiona
From
United Arab Emirates
What an absolutely amazing experience this was. We loved every moment of our stay. The room was gorgeous and the view from the bathtub was to die for. Then you get to reception and it is an absolutely breathtaking sight, could sit there for hours. Our hosts and owners Russell and Janice made us feel so welcome, we actually felt right at home from the get go. The food !!!!!! The best I have had in a very very long time. Can't wait to go back.
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 147 reviews
Price from
US$400.09
1 night, 2 adults
See all hotels in and around Richmond

Most booked hotels in Richmond and surroundings in the past month

See all

Popular with guests booking hotels in Hazyview

Scored out of 10, guest rating 8.7
Fabulous - What previous guests thought, 1,743 reviews

Popular with guests booking hotels in Hazyview

Scored out of 10, guest rating 8.4
Very good - What previous guests thought, 750 reviews

Popular with guests booking hotels in Hazyview

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 140 reviews

Popular with guests booking hotels in Hazyview

Scored out of 10, guest rating 7.9
Good - What previous guests thought, 164 reviews

Popular with guests booking hotels in Hazyview

Scored out of 10, guest rating 7.9
Good - What previous guests thought, 60 reviews

Popular with guests booking hotels in Hazyview

Popular with guests booking hotels in Bosbokrand

Popular with guests booking hotels in Hazyview

Best hotels with breakfast in Richmond and nearby

Scored out of 10, guest rating 7.9
Good - What previous guests thought, 60 reviews

Situated in Hazyview, 13 km from Kruger Park Lodge Golf Club, The Reserve Boutique Hotel features accommodation with an outdoor swimming pool, free private parking, a garden and a terrace.

From US$152.08 per night
Scored out of 10, guest rating 8.5
Very good - What previous guests thought, 1,181 reviews

This beautiful and spacious lifestyle resort is located on the banks of the scenic Sabie River in Big Game country, and within easy driving distance from the world-famous Kruger National Park.

From US$140.38 per night
Scored out of 10, guest rating 8.3
Very good - What previous guests thought, 234 reviews

Set in Hazyview, 9.2 km from Kruger Park Lodge Golf Club and 10 km from Sabie River, Lions Rock Rapids - Luxury Tented Camp offers an outdoor swimming pool and air conditioning.

From US$112.31 per night
Scored out of 10, guest rating 8.2
Very good - What previous guests thought, 815 reviews

Lions Rock Rapids - Lodge is a lodge situated Hazyview with panoramic views of the African landscape. Each of the rooms has a private swimming pool.

From US$104.12 per night
Scored out of 10, guest rating 9.6
Exceptional - What previous guests thought, 179 reviews

Set in Hazyview, Linvale Country Lodge offers accommodation with a year-round outdoor pool, free WiFi, a garden and a shared lounge.

From US$132.78 per night
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 76 reviews

Set within 15 km of Kruger Park Lodge Golf Club and 15 km of Sabie River in Hazyview, Chestnut Country Lodge features accommodation with seating area.

From US$186.15 per night
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 220 reviews

Located in Hazyview and only 7.5 km from Kruger Park Lodge Golf Club, Idle & Wild Chalet provides accommodation with mountain views, free WiFi and free private parking.

From US$92.42 per night
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 140 reviews

A little Eden of tranquil pools, deeply shaded glades and quiet flower gardens, this luxury estate hotel is situated in the beautiful Mpumalanga Region.

From US$154.52 per night

Budget hotels in Richmond and nearby

Scored out of 10, guest rating 8.9
Fabulous - What previous guests thought, 721 reviews

With Kruger Park Lodge Golf Club reachable in 14 km, Bushbaby Valley Lodge features accommodation, a restaurant, an outdoor swimming pool, a garden and a terrace.

From US$105.29 per night
Scored out of 10, guest rating 9.4
Superb - What previous guests thought, 44 reviews

Situated in the Sabie River Valley in Mpumalanga, this property provides large chalets with a private deck and a communal swimming pool. Kruger National Park is only 20 km away.

From US$69.61 per night
Scored out of 10, guest rating 8.8
Fabulous - What previous guests thought, 68 reviews

Offering barbecue facilities and inner courtyard view, Oppi Plaas is situated in Hazyview, 8.4 km from Kruger Park Lodge Golf Club and 8.9 km from Sabie River.

From US$64.34 per night
Scored out of 10, guest rating 7.9
Good - What previous guests thought, 164 reviews

Set in Hazyview, 9.2 km from Kruger Park Lodge Golf Club, ASANTE MOUNTAIN LODGE offers accommodation with an outdoor swimming pool, free private parking, a garden and a terrace. 10 km from Sabie River...

From US$105.29 per night
Scored out of 10, guest rating 8.1
Very good - What previous guests thought, 15 reviews

Providing garden views, The Windmill Country Retreat in Hazyview provides accommodation, an outdoor swimming pool, a garden, a shared lounge, a terrace and barbecue facilities.

From US$46.79 per night
Scored out of 10, guest rating 7.8
Good - What previous guests thought, 205 reviews

Located within 4.7 km of Kruger Park Lodge Golf Club and 5.1 km of Sabie River in Hazyview, Masasana’s Rest features accommodation with seating area.

From US$55.57 per night
Scored out of 10, guest rating 7.0
Good - What previous guests thought, 13 reviews

Situated in Hazyview in the Mpumalanga region and Kruger Park Lodge Golf Club reachable within 12 km, Hazyview Buffalo Game Lodge features accommodation with free WiFi, BBQ facilities, a garden and...

From US$67.27 per night
Scored out of 10, guest rating 9.2
Superb - What previous guests thought, 67 reviews

Providing garden views, Greenfire Hazyview Lodge in Hazyview provides accommodation, an outdoor swimming pool, a garden, a bar and barbecue facilities.

From US$87.74 per night
gogless